Advertisement
Guest User

Untitled

a guest
May 6th, 2015
280
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.77 KB | None | 0 0
  1. NSDateFormatter *formatter = [[NSDateFormatter alloc] init];
  2. [formatter setLocale:[NSLocale currentLocale]];
  3. [formatter setDateStyle:NSDateFormatterNoStyle];
  4. [formatter setTimeStyle:NSDateFormatterShortStyle];
  5. NSString *dateString = [formatter stringFromDate:[NSDate date]];
  6. NSRange amRange = [dateString rangeOfString:[formatter AMSymbol]];
  7. NSRange pmRange = [dateString rangeOfString:[formatter PMSymbol]];
  8. BOOL is24h = (amRange.location == NSNotFound && pmRange.location == NSNotFound);
  9. [formatter release];
  10. NSLog(@"%@n",(is24h ? @"YES" : @"NO"));
  11.  
  12. NSDateFormatter *formatter = [[NSDateFormatter alloc] init];
  13. [formatter setDateFormat:@"hh:mm a"]; //I suggest using lower case h for hour
  14. NSLog(@"Formatted Date: %@", [formatter stringFromDate:[NSDate date]]);
  15. [formatter release];
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ement